a.
Divide the load proportionally between the sets and operate in
parallel for 15 minutes.
b.
Increase the load, in steps equal to the Maximum Step Increase,
until each set is loaded to its service load.
c.
Decrease the load, in steps equal to the Maximum Step Decrease,
until each set is loaded to approximately 25% of its service load.
d.
Increase the load, in steps equal to the Maximum Step Increase,
until each set is loaded to approximately 50% of its service load
Verify stabilization of voltage and frequency within specified
bandwidths and proportional sharing of real and reactive load.
e.
Reduce the sum of the loads on both sets to the output rating of
the smaller set.
f.
Transfer a load equal to the output rating of the smaller of the 2
sets to and from each set. Verify stabilization of voltage and
frequency within specified bandwidths and proportional sharing of
real and reactive load.
g.
Document the active power division, active power exchange,
transient response .
3.5.7.2
Multiple Combinations
Connect each set, while operating at no load, parallel with all multiple
combinations of all other set in the system, while operating at service
load, until all multiple combinations of parallel operations have been
achieved.
3.5.8
Parallel Operation Test (Commercial Source)
**************************************************************************
NOTE: Delete the parallel to commercial source test
if sets are not to be paralleled with the commercial
power source.
**************************************************************************
Connect each set parallel with the commercial power source. Operate in
parallel for 15 minutes. Verify stabilization of voltage and frequency
within specified bandwidths. Record the output voltage, frequency, and
loading to demonstrate ability to synchronize with the commercial power
source.
